Charlotte Bobcats forward Adam Morrison could keep it a secret for only so long as he entered the locker room. “He took off the hood and I just started laughing,” forward Jared Dudley said. “Everybody started laughing.” Morrison had cut his hair, transforming his unwieldy, shaggy black mop into a short-cropped style that ended halfway down his neck. Morrison didn’t touch the thin mustache that recently got connected to an even thinner goatee. “The only thing I told him he needs to get rid of that nasty mustache, and he’s all good to go,” forward Sean May said.
